    [url]Gabriel Montoya reports[/url] that further analysis of [url]Andre Berto's failed VADA drug test[/url] reveals traces of nandrolone so low that it is almost surely a case of contamination, rather than a true attempt to cheat:
    Sources have informed me that analysis of Berto's positive tests results for nandrosterone (a metabolic byproduct of nandrolone) revealed "ultra-trace amounts of Nandrolone in the low parts per trillion range and consistent with contamination not intent."
    In other words, the amount in his system is so minute [very little] that it is highly unlikely that he intentionally ingested nandrolone but was rather contaminated by food or a supplement.
    As Montoya says, this is good news for Berto and his team, but I'm personally not sure how good the news can really be at this point. A lot of folks are simply never going to believe he wasn't intending to cheat, that he wasn't really "juicing," or that this is a mistake which could happen to anyone.
